First time reefer. I used some Arag alive sand, not the one with bacteria in it, but the dry kind. I rinsed it several times before sticking it in the tank. It’s been about three days and it’s still cloudy. I just have a sponge filter with ceramic filter media. It has gradually gotten clearer, but I think it’s just the silt settling. I have bio cubes and activated carbon that are not currently in the filter. What filtration media will remove my cloudiness?
Thanks,
Adam
 
#WelcometoR2R!!! I have found that using filter floss or other polishing media can be helpful to remove fine sand and silt from the water column. Good luck with whatever you choose!
